Case Study Context
A leading financial services organization embarked on a firmwide transformation to align 24 portfolios under a unified operating model.
While commercial in nature, this transformation reflects the exact same scale, complexity, and governance considerations found in federal environments, where alignment, accountability, and long-term sustainability are essential.
Transforming at Scale
Transforming a large, complex enterprise requires more than introducing new frameworks or tools. This organization faced several critical challenges:
Portfolio Silos
Aligning 24 distinct portfolios under a consistent Portfolio SAFe operating model.
Fragmented Tooling
Creating transparency across highly disconnected tooling environments.
Strategic Disconnect
Enabling leadership to connect high-level strategy directly to team execution.
Sustaining Capability
Preparing ARTs to operate effectively and building internal capability to sustain the transformation long term.
Execution & Tooling Alignment
ICON deployed a highly experienced 18-person coaching team to partner closely with the client’s Enterprise Agile Transformation Office. At the center was a Transformation Coach serving as the connective layer across leadership, portfolios, and execution.
Scaled Agile Execution
- Coached ART leadership triads (RTEs, PMs, System Architects).
- Enabled Scrum Masters, Product Owners, and team members to operate effectively within SAFe.
- Ensured high-quality PI Planning preparation, execution, and sustainment.
Optimized Tooling
- Coached enterprise adoption of Rally as the system of record.
- Enabled integration with Jira using ConnectALL to unify workflows.
- Supported Clarity where needed for portfolio-level visibility.
- Led data cleanup and governance efforts to improve reporting accuracy.
Data-Driven Decision Making
- Built custom dashboards, reports, queries, and views to align strategy with execution.
- Delivered actionable metrics to improve portfolio and program-level outcomes.
Developed Internal Capability
- Delivered enterprise-wide SAFe training and certification programs.
- Supported Communities of Practice for both SAFe and tooling.
- Enabled internal coaches and change agents, often by leading in key roles (e.g., RTE) to model behaviors.
